コマンド編– category –
-
MySQL 接続できない(アクセス拒否/ソケット/ポート)原因と復旧手順
はじめに MySQL への接続ができず、アプリケーションや管理作業が止まってしまうトラブルはよく発生します。特に以下のようなエラーで困るケースが多いです。 Access denied for user 'root'@'localhost' Can't connect to local MySQL server through soc... -
root アカウントがロックされてログインできないときの復旧方法
エラーの概要 Linux サーバで root アカウントにログインできない場合、アカウント自体が ロック状態 になっている可能性があります。これはセキュリティ上の理由や、管理者が意図せず設定を変更した場合に発生します。 代表的な症状: SSH で Permission ... -
sudo: no tty present and no askpass program specified の対処法
エラーの概要 自動化スクリプトやリモート実行環境(例: Ansible、CI/CD ツール、cron)で sudo を使うと、以下のエラーが出ることがあります。 sudo: no tty present and no askpass program specified これは、sudo が パスワード入力を求めたが、TTY(... -
sudo: sorry, you must have a tty to run sudo の原因と解決方法
エラーの概要 リモートサーバで sudo コマンドを実行した際に、以下のようなエラーが出ることがあります。 sudo: sorry, you must have a tty to run sudo このエラーは、sudo 実行に TTY(端末)接続が必須 という制約が設定されていることが原因です。特... -
【完全版】sedエラー大全|よくある原因と解決方法まとめ
sed は Linux 環境でテキスト処理を行う際に非常に便利なコマンドですが、オプションや正規表現の違い、環境依存の仕様によって多くのエラーが発生します。初心者はもちろん、日常的にシェルスクリプトを書く方でも、思わぬエラーに遭遇することがあります... -
【完全版】sudoエラー大全|よくある原因と解決方法まとめ
Linux でシステム管理を行う際、sudo コマンドは欠かせない存在です。通常は root 権限を安全に利用するための仕組みですが、環境や設定によってさまざまなエラーが発生することがあります。 本記事では、これまで紹介してきた sudo に関するトラブルシュ... -
【完全版】SSHエラー大全|接続できない原因と解決方法まとめ
SSH(Secure Shell)はLinuxサーバー管理に欠かせないリモート接続の手段ですが、実際の運用では「接続できない」「認証に失敗する」「タイムアウトする」など、さまざまなエラーに遭遇します。特に業務中や深夜対応の際にSSHが使えなくなると、原因の切り... -
SSHで「ポートフォワーディングが動作しない」場合の原因と対処法
エラーの概要 SSH には「ポートフォワーディング(ポート転送)」機能があり、ローカルやリモートのポートを経由して安全に接続することが可能です。しかし、設定をしても ポートフォワーディングが動作しない というトラブルが発生することがあります。 ... -
Agent admitted failure to sign using the key の原因と対処
1. エラー概要 SSH 接続時に以下のようなエラーが出ることがあります。 Agent admitted failure to sign using the key これは、SSH クライアントが ssh-agent に登録した秘密鍵を使おうとした際に、署名処理ができずに失敗したことを意味します。 2. 主な... -
Write failed: Broken pipe が出るときの解決方法
1. エラー概要 SSH 接続中に以下のようなエラーが表示され、セッションが強制的に切断されることがあります。 Write failed: Broken pipe これは、クライアントとサーバ間でセッションがアイドル状態になった際に、サーバ側やネットワーク機器が接続を切断...